APP知识|如何开发app软件,怎么自主开发app


开发APP要用什么软件开发? 如何自己开发软件app?可以使用APICloud这一款软件进行快速开发app,具体方法如下:
1、使用APICloud开发app, 首先电脑打开网站;
2、然后进行注册账号, 通过手机激活之后可以正常操作了 。
3、注册成功之后登陆网站 。 左边是大按钮是创建应用了 。 右上角是一些控制台, 文档等内容 。
4、点击创建应用, 弹出对话框, 选择Native, 即创建客户端软件 。 输入一些基本信息点击创建 。
5、在操作预览中 。 点击左侧进行一些基本设置, 如端设置, 模块的添加等操作 。
6、设置完之后, 回到到首页, 导航上找到开发, 看到客户端下载, 这个就是开发工具了, 下载和安装 。
7、安装后点击打开, 出现登陆框, 用刚注册的账号进行登陆 。
8、登陆后, 在云端资源库中看到刚才新建的项目, 其实也就是svn了, 也可以在这里新建项目的 。 9、可以看到这个目录结构, 原来都是写html页面, 确实主要是h5开发的, 通过调用封装的js, 以及添加模块等进行开发 。
10、等开发完后, 可以手机连接电脑进行真机测试 。
11、测试完毕后, 登陆网站进行云编译了, 两个版本的App就可以完成生成 。
如何自学开发app软件 Copy:
一 。
下载并安装java环境
jdk
1.4以后版本
大于1.4都可以 。 去sun的官网上下载
二 。
下载并安装sun提供的专门开发手机软件的
java微型版, 即j2me开发工具, 又叫WTK全称(Wireless
Toolkit)目前版本
WTK2.5.2
去sun的官网下载
如果只用写字板, 记事本之类的开发工具的话, 现在就可以开发了, 运行WTK:->项目-新建项目, 就会在C:\Documents
and
Settings\Administrator\j2mewtk\2.5.2\apps
下生成你的项目文件夹.
具体文件夹视你的电脑系统和你的安装而视, 你找找就知道了 。
然后在你的项目文件夹下找到
下面三个文件夹:
1.
src
代码放在这里
2.
res图片和音乐放在这里
3.bin
最后生成的可运行文件
.jar自动会放在这里
用写字本写代码, , 在WTK里对写好的代码进行编译和打包即可放入手机运行 。
三 。
由于写字板不方便编写程序, 所以一般使用eclipse和netbean开发, eclipse请去eclipse.org官网下载;
四 。
直接使用eclipse时eclipse并不认识j2me程序代码会报编译错误, 这是因为没有导入j2me的类库midp和规范cldc
所以需要为eclipse安装
j2me插件.
原插件版本为
eclipseME现在好像换了新版本,
具体可以去eclipse官网下载.
四步完成, 现在可以进行开发了 。 直接运行eclipse, 文件-->新建->项目->
如果插件安装成功, 则会出现"新建j2me项目"
与普通j2se项目不一样, 普通项目需要你编写含有main方法的入口类 。
在j2me中是需要你继承(实现抽象类)
Midlet类, 完成它里面的入口方法startAPP()和destoryApp(),pauseApp()
游戏的话一般都是用低级UI开发的, 即Canvas类
1 。
复写paint()方法, 在这里画你的图
2 。
keypressed()等方法得到用户对键盘的按键值 。 从而改变你的游戏逻辑 。
3 。
自定义线程,不断运行sleep时间一般在100毫秒左右 。 每次运行都repaint()一次, 每次reapint其实就是调用了paint()一次,
由于游戏逻辑有可能会因为
key事件而改变, 所以paint出来的结果就不一样, 成而形成动画
最后推荐你, 先做一个像贪吃蛇, 华容道这样的简单游戏出来
如何自己开发一个app软件

  1. 依托第三方平台
  2. 自己明确需求, 懂代码, 熟悉开发流程
  3. APP开发完整流程
    APP开发前期
    开发手机APP需要了解产品定位

    推荐阅读